| Parameter | Symbol | Value | Unit |
|---|---|---|---|
| Drain-Source Voltage | V(DS) | 450 | V |
| Gate-Source Voltage | V(GS) | 卤20 | V |
| Continuous Drain | I(D) | 12 | A |
| Pulse Drain Current | I(DM) | 36 | A |
| Power Dissipation | P(T) | 225 | W |
| Junction Temperature | T(J) | -55 to +175 | 掳C |
| Storage Temperature | T(STG) | -55 to +150 | 掳C |
